The Science Behind Bedroom Water Removal
When water damage occurs in your bedroom,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ment. Our team follows a meticulous process to remove the water, dry the area, and prevent mold growth. We use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els, identify hidden water sources, and apply drying protocols to restore your home to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ive at your home and assess the damage, identifying the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ll then cont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ure a safe working environment.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ring a successful restoration.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use our advanced water extraction equipment to remove the standing water from your bedroom. Our technicians will carefully extract the water, ensuring that every drop is removed to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, our team will use specialized drying equipment to dry the affected area.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, preventing mold growth and ensuring a safe environment.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, our technicians will cl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e environment.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to remove any dirt, grime, or bacteria.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
After the cleaning and sanitizing process,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the area is complet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ll then restore your home to its original condition, replacing any damaged materials and ensuring that your bedroom is safe and comfortable again.

Warning Signs You Need Bedroom Water Removal
Water damage in your bedroom can be a costly and time-consuming issue if left unchecked. Look out for these warning signs to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A musty smell in your bedroom can be a sign of hidden water damage. If the odor persists,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ent mold growth.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a roof leak or plumbing issue. If you notice water stains,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ent further damage.
Visible Water Damage on Furniture or Belongings
Visible water damage on furniture or belongings can be a sign of a serious issue. If you notice any water damage,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Unexplained mold growth in your bedroom can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ice any mold growth,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Bedroom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in the ceiling |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self and contain the damage. |
| Large water leak in the ceiling with extensive damage | No | Yes | The damage is too extensive to handle yourself, and you risk further damage and safety issues. |
| Water damage in a hard-to-reach area, such as a crawl space | No | Yes | The area is difficult to access, and you risk injury or further damage if you try to handle it yourself. |
| Visible mold growth in the bedroom |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ively remove. |
| Water damage in a bedroom with a history of flooding or water issues | No | Yes | The risk of further damage and safety issues is too high, and you need a professional to ensure the job is done correctly. |
| Water damage in a bedroom with sensitive or irreplaceable belongings | No | Yes | The risk of damage or loss is too high, and you need a professional to ensure your belongings are safely and effectively protected. |

Bedroom Water Removal Cost in Lucas, TX
The cost of Bedroom Water Removal in Lucas,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. We’ll work with you to develop a customized restoration plan that fits your budget and need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the severity of the damage, and the type of equipment needed. |
| Structural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the structural damage, the type of materials affected, and the complexity of the drying process. |
| Mold Remediation | $1,500 – $6,000 | The extent of the mold growth, the type of materials affected, and the complexity of the remediation process. |
| Contents Restoration | $500 – $2,000 | The type and value of the contents, the extent of the damage, and the complexity of the restoration process. |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ials affected, and the complexity of the restoration process. |
